Cheapest Available Doylestown and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ments

As of March 16, 2025 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Doylestown, PA is the Mercer-Premiere Model starting from $2,020 at Regency Woods in the Doylestown Woods neighborhood. The second most affordable Doylestown 2 Bedroom is the 2 Bed 1 Bath Model at Stonington Farm starting at $2,190 . The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Doylestown is currently $3,572.
